Nutrition Facts for High protein broccoli almond soup

High Protein Broccoli Almond Soup

Creamy, nourishing, and packed with plant-powered protein, this High Protein Broccoli Almond Soup is the perfect recipe for a wholesome and satisfying meal. Made with tender broccoli florets, protein-rich almonds, and a splash of unsweetened almond milk, this dairy-free soup features a velvety texture and delicious depth of flavor. Nutritional yeast adds a subtle cheesy note, while a squeeze of fresh lemon juice brightens up every spoonful. Ready in just 45 minutes, this recipe is perfect for busy weeknights or cozy lunches and serves as a delightful way to incorporate nutrient-dense ingredients into your diet. Plus, it's vegan, gluten-free, and loaded with antioxidants, making it a fantastic choice for health-conscious eaters. Pair it with crusty bread or a light salad for a complete and satisfying meal.

Nutriscore Rating: 82/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of High Protein Broccoli Almond Soup
Prep Time:15 mins
Cook Time:30 mins
Total Time:45 mins
Servings: 4

Ingredients

  • 500 grams broccoli florets
  • 100 grams almonds
  • 1 liter vegetable broth
  • 1 medium onion
  • 3 garlic cloves
  • 2 tablespoons olive oil
  • 3 tablespoons nutritional yeast
  • 250 ml unsweetened almond milk
  • 2 tablespoons lemon juice
  • 1 teaspoon salt
  • 0.5 teaspoon black pepper

Directions

Step 1

Soak the almonds in hot water for at least 30 minutes before preparing the soup. This will soften them and make blending easier.

Step 2

In a large pot, heat the olive oil over medium heat. Add the finely chopped onion and minced garlic and sauté until the onion is translucent, about 5 minutes.

Step 3

Add the broccoli florets to the pot and continue to sauté for another 5 minutes, stirring occasionally.

Step 4

Pour in the vegetable broth and bring the mixture to a boil. Reduce the heat to low, cover the pot, and let it simmer for about 15 minutes until the broccoli is tender.

Step 5

Drain the soaked almonds and place them in a blender along with the almond milk. Blend until you achieve a smooth consistency.

Step 6

Once the broccoli is tender, add the almond mixture to the soup pot, stirring well to combine.

Step 7

Stir in the nutritional yeast, lemon juice, salt, and black pepper. Cook for an additional 5 minutes to let the flavors meld.

Step 8

Use an immersion blender to puree the soup directly in the pot until smooth. Alternatively, you can blend the soup in batches in a countertop blender. Be cautious with the hot liquid.

Step 9

Taste and adjust the seasoning if necessary. Add more salt or pepper to suit your preference.

Step 10

Serve the soup hot, garnished with sliced almonds or a drizzle of olive oil if desired.

Nutrition Facts

Serving size 2086 grams (2086.0g)
Amount per serving % Daily Value*
Calories 1541
Total Fat 90.30g 116%
Saturated Fat 9.80g 49%
Polyunsaturated Fat 6.40g
Cholesterol 0mg 0%
Sodium 5046mg 219%
Total Carbohydrate 133.00g 48%
Dietary Fiber 43.20g 154%
Total Sugars 31.80g
Protein 68.70g 137%
Vitamin D 93IU 464%
Calcium 1142mg 88%
Iron 16mg 91%
Potassium 2501mg 53%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 50.2%
Protein: 17.0%
Carbs: 32.8%